T
he Convection System
This section contains information about and
testing procedures for the following
components:
- Blower Motor
-
Blower Motor Speed Controller (BMSC)
-
Heaters
Blower Motor
The convection motor is a brushless AC
switch
r
eluctance type. Its top speed is 7100
RPM at 1 HP
. The motor is controlled by a
proprietary controller.
Testing Procedure
1. Disconnect line voltage from the unit.
2.
Make sure the motor spins freely.
3. Take a resistance reading of the motor
windings and use F
igur
e 34 to verify the
resistance readings are correct.
4. If the resistance readings are correct,
r
econnect motor wiring and then apply
line v
oltage to the unit and check for
v
oltage applied to the motor windings.
5. If no voltage is present, ensure the BMSC is
operating properly (see below).
6. If BMSC is operating properly, inspect the
wire harness for damage or shorts (pages
37-38).
7.
I
f wir
e harness is intact and undamaged and
the BMSC is operating properly, the blower
motor is damaged or defective and must be
replaced (page A-7 = lower, A-8 = upper).
Blower Motor Speed Controller (BMSC)
The motor controller is proprietary and will
only operate the convection motor described
above. The motor controller is controlled on
command from the I/O control board and a
0-10VDC speed command from the I/O
control board. See pages 27-28 for
tr
oubleshooting.
Heaters
The back and fr
ont convection heaters are
rated at 6750 watts at 208 VAC with a resist-
ance of 14.4 O
hms. The heaters are controlled
by the K4/K5 solid state relay and can be
tested in
TEST MODE (see page 17).
